D.A.R.Y.L. starring Barret Oliver, Mary Beth Hurt, Michael McKean, Kathryn Walker has a PG rating, a runtime of about 1 hr 40 min. The release date of the movie is June 14th, 1985. The movie received a user score of 64/100 on TMDb, which comes from reviews from 345 verified users.

Need a quick rundown of the movie? Here's the plot: "Daryl is a normal 10-year-old boy in many ways. However, unbeknown to his foster parents and friends, Daryl is actually a government-created robot with superhuman reflexes and mental abilities. Even his name has a hidden meaning -- it's actually an acronym for Data Analyzing Robot Youth Life-form. When the organization that created him deems the "super soldier" experiment a failure and schedules Daryl to be disassembled, it is up to a few rogue scientists to help him escape."
